  • Police: 65-Year-Old Man Dies While Working On Boat

    SOMERSET CO., Md. (WJZ) — Police are investigating the death of a 65-year-old man who was working on his boat Sunday morning on East Creek.
    Maryland Natural Resources Police said the unidentified Somerset County man was found dead after becoming tangled in lines while working on his jon boat.
    An autopsy will be performed to determine the cause of death.
    An investigation is ongoing.

  • Baltimore Area Rainfall Totals Higher This Year

    BALTIMORE (WJZ) — If it’s seemed a bit wetter in Maryland this summer, that’s because it has been.
    According to the National Weather Service, the normal rainfall between June 1 to August 4 is 8.00″. This year, however, the normal rainfall was 22.49″.
    This area specifically applies to the Baltimore area, but Hagerstown, Md. also reported higher than average numbers. The normal rainfall is 7.66″, while this year it was 13.76″
